Technology has forever changed how we live and work, with robotics and automation leading the charge. Robots have revolutionized industries such as manufacturing, healthcare, logistics and agriculture - drastically improving efficiencies in processes, and increasing safety standards for workers while delivering improved levels of productivity at every turn.
"The Age of Machines: A Comprehensive Overview of Robotics and Automation Technology" is a thorough investigation into the rapidly advancing field. This book explores an array of robotic systems, programming techniques, automation components, and applications used in different sectors. Additionally, it dives into ethical considerations associated with this technology as well as potential impacts on society and future developments.
Through the analysis of case studies and real-world examples, readers can obtain valuable knowledge on how to properly implement robotics and automation successfully. This book will also provide readers with an understanding of the challenges that need to be overcome before they can fully benefit from this groundbreaking technology.
Exploring the vast potential of robotics and automation, this book provides an engaging exploration of their implications for our society, economy, and way of life. With expert analysis and inspiring suggestions on how to responsibly utilize these technologies for a better tomorrow, it is essential to read as we move towards a future where robots are becoming increasingly prevalent.
